Capacity and Size
Selecting the appropriate backpack capacity depends on the duration and nature of your climbing trip. For short day trips, a pack between 10 to 25 liters should suffice. For overnight excursions or multi-day ascents, consider a backpack ranging from 30 to 60 liters, providing ample space for overnight gear, food, and water.
Fit and Comfort
Properly fitting your climbing backpack is essential for both comfort and performance. Look for a pack that sits snugly against your back, with the hip belt resting firmly on your hips. Adjustable shoulder straps and a sternum strap will ensure a secure and customized fit, preventing the pack from shifting during technical maneuvers.
Durability and Construction
The harsh environment of climbing demands a backpack that can withstand rugged terrain and potential abrasions. High-quality materials such as nylon, ripstop fabric, or abrasion-resistant coatings will ensure longevity and durability. Look for backpacks with reinforced stress points, such as the bottom and shoulder straps, to prevent tears or breakages.
Organization and Accessibility
Efficient organization is crucial during climbing. Choose a backpack with multiple compartments and pockets. Dedicated compartments for rope storage, quick-access points for frequently used items such as water bottles or belay devices, and easy access to the main compartment are essential for seamless gear management.
Additional Features
Consider backpacks with additional features to enhance convenience and safety. These may include external attachment points for gear, hydration compatibility with a water reservoir, and ice axe loops for carrying ice tools during alpine ascents. Reflective elements improve visibility in low-light conditions, while rain covers provide protection from inclement weather.
Specific Considerations
When choosing a climbing backpack, consider your specific climbing style and preferences. Alpine climbers may opt for packs with ice axe loops and weather-resistant materials, while trad climbers may prefer backpacks with multiple gear loops and daisy chains. Sport climbers may prioritize comfort and streamlined designs, focusing on securing and organizing their gear.
